Lawrence Arnold Named to Biletnikoff Award Watch List

Posted Aug 07, 2024 4:49 PM

LAWRENCE, Kan. – Kansas senior Lawrence Arnold has been selected to the preseason watch list for the 2024 Biletnikoff Award, which was announced by the Tallahassee Quarterback Club (TQC) Foundation, Inc. on Wednesday morning.

The Biletnikoff Award annually recognizes the college football season’s outstanding receiver. Any player who catches a pass is eligible, regardless of position. As such, the Biletnikoff Award recognizes college football’s outstanding receiver, not merely college football’s outstanding wide receiver. The Biletnikoff Award is a single season, not career, award. Receivers are frequently added to the watch list as their season performances dictate and actual performance, not potential, is the basis for inclusion on the watch list.

KU’s leader in receiving yards in each of the past two seasons, Arnold finished the 2023 campaign with 44 receptions for 784 yards and six touchdowns. He averaged 17.8 yards per reception, which was second on the team, and he had two 100-yard receiving games. Arnold closed out the season with a career-high 132 yards and three touchdowns on six receptions in the Jayhawks’ 49-36 victory over UNLV in the Guaranteed Rate Bowl.

From DeSoto, Texas, Arnold has previously been named a Preseason All-Big 12 Second Team selection by Athlon and he earned a spot on the East-West Shrine Bowl Watch List. He enters his senior season ranked No. 7 in school history for receiving yards (1,859), No. 10 in touchdown receptions (13) and No. 11 in career receptions (121).

Arnold becomes the first Jayhawk named to the Biletnikoff Award Preseason Watch List since Andrew Parchment, who earned a spot on the list in 2020.

The name Biletnikoff is synonymous with the term receiver. Fred Biletnikoff, a member of the pro and college football halls of fame, was a consensus All-America receiver at Florida State University and an All-Pro receiver for the Oakland Raiders. He caught 589 passes for 8,974 yards and 76 touchdowns in his 14-year Raiders career from 1965 through 1978. Fred was the Most Valuable Player of Super Bowl XI.

The semifinalists, finalists and award recipient are selected by the highly distinguished Biletnikoff Award National Selection Committee, a group of 600 prominent college football journalists, commentators, announcers, Biletnikoff Award winners and other former receivers. The winner of the 2024 Biletnikoff Award will be announced on The Home Depot College Football Awards show, which airs on ESPN on December 12, 2024.
